Details of IFSC Code for Axis Bank, Mehkar Buldhana, Buldhana
Here are some of the key details that come with the IFSC Code UTIB0004300 of Axis Bank for its branch located in Buldhana, within the district of Mehkar in the state of Maharashtra.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Axis Bank |
| IFSC Code | UTIB0004300 |
| Branch | Mehkar Buldhana |
| City | Buldhana |
| District | Mehkar |
| State | Maharashtra |
| Address | Ground Floor,Shop No1,Shri Datta Complex,Nagpur Mumbai Road, Mehkar,District Buldhana 443301 |

What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?
I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code that is provided by the Reserve Bank of India. A unique IFSC like UTIB0004300 is given to every bank branch, including Axis Bank located in Mehkar Buldhana, Buldhana, Maharashtra, to make sure that online payments reach the right place.
The IFSC Code is important because:
- It uniquely identifies the Axis Bank branch in Buldhana.
- It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
- It avoids any kind of confusion between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like Buldhana and Mehkar.
- It removes err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
- It lets the sender banks validate and confirm branch details before they process the payments.
There are thousands of branches across Maharashtra and the rest of India, which is why the IFSC Code ensures that transactions meant for Axis Bank in Mehkar Buldhana doesn't end up at another location.
Format of the IFSC Code UTIB0004300
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Axis Bank,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own of this: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): Represent the bank code. For Axis Bank, these characters are the bank's short identifier.
- 5th character (0): Always zero which is reserved for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Mehkar Buldhana in Buldhana.
For example, the IFSC Code UTIB0004300 of Axis Bank for the Mehkar Buldhana bran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in Buldhana and Maharashtra accurately.

How to Use IFSC Code UTIB0004300 for Online Transfers?
Once you have the IFSC Code UTIB0004300 for the Mehkar Buldhana branch of Axis Bank in Buldhana, you can start with your fund transfers using any digital method:
NEFT
Add beneficiary details including the name, account number, and IFSC Code UTIB0004300. Transfers are processed in batches. Suitable for personal and business payments.
RTGS
Used for payments above 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.
IMPS
Instant 24×7 transfers. You need the recipient's account details and Axis Bank IFSC Code UTIB0004300.
Whatever method you choose, the accuracy of the IFSC Code is highly important. If there is any mistake in entering the IFSC Code for Axis Bank Mehkar Buldhana in Buldhana, it can result in delayed or failed transactions.
